Yosemite National Park Campgrounds include 14 tent and RV campgrounds, of which up to seven are on a reservation system. Pets on a leash no longer than 6 feet are allowed in all the campgrounds except walk-in campgrounds (e.g., Camp 4) and in group campsites. From April through September, reservations are essential and even the first-come, first-served campgrounds often fill by noon from April through September. RV campsites are available in most campgrounds. Horse campsites are available during summer at Wawona, Bridalveil Creek, and Tuolumne Meadows Campgrounds.
